It easy to calculate for cut off marks in board as you know total score for each subject is 200. You have to take MATHS, PHYSICS and CHEMISTRY  marks to calculate.

1.  Mathematics marks obtained out of 200 should be divided by 2 , so it becomes out of 100

2. Physics and Chemistry should be divided by 4 and it becomes out of 50.

3. Finally, add the marks of the above subjects you will get cut off mark

Example if you had scored 190 in maths, 185 in Physics anf 195 in chemistry

Step 1 : 198/2 = 95

Step 2 : 185/4 = 46.2

Step 3 : 195/4 = 48.75

Step 4 : Cutoff mark = 95+46.2+48.75 =189.95

Your cut off mark is 189.95.
